Millions gather in Mecca for Hajj despite security concerns
Summary
Despite security worries from ongoing conflicts in the Middle East, over 1.5 million pilgrims have arrived in Mecca for this year’s Hajj pilgrimage. Saudi officials expect even more people to come as many are determined to complete this religious journey.Key Facts
